CLARKS SUMMIT -- One person was killed in an early morning crash that closed a highway in Lackawanna County.
A tractor-trailer and an SUV wrecked just before 1 a.m. on Friday morning.
According to state police, the SUV slammed into the back of the truck on Interstate 81 north near the Clarks Summit exit.
The passenger -- Carly Otto, 26, of Dalton -- was killed in the crash. The driver -- Brandon Vansplinter of Scott Township -- was injured and taken to the hospital.
Both lanes of Interstate 81 North were shut down for over two hours.
After being treated at the hospital, Vansplinter was arrested on a warrant from a previous incident.
